Regarding the issue where you have a black screen when you open the game.

The problem is that you are using a configuration with integrated video card. In the coming days we will investigate this problem and try to resolve it.

However, even if the black screen does not appear, on an integrated video card it will be impossible to play the game. Most likely you will have a maximum of 15-20 FPS.

I found one thing that I think it's a bug: when fixing the car, if you don't have the required finesse/knowledge you'll receive 10 status points. Problem is that this can be repeated indefinetely, and the points keep raising. One patient player could max out all stats on day 2 because of that.

I also have a feedback about the Yoga parts: since I had to play all quests in sequence (as there are no other availables), I got the feeling that they're repetitive. This may not happen when playing the full game, but note that many people play the game just for the sex scenes and might get frustrated to do too many tasks. Some suggestions to improve are:
- Add checkpoints, so we don't need to restart the path if we miss (because of a mouse slip, for instance);
- Make the lines thicker, so it's harder to miss. You can even create a "easy mode" (difficulty leves) for lazy players for that, or;
- Create a setting to disable all minigames, maybe turning them into cutscenes. This is a common practice on RenPy games, for instance.
